JUDGMENT

1. - This appeal under Order 43, Rule 1 (d) CPC has been filed against the order dated 19.04.2010 passed by the Additional District Judge No. 1, Bhilwara camp Gangapur, whereby, the application filed by the appellant under Order 9, Rule 13 CPC was rejected. This appeal is time barred by 649 days and an application under Section 5 of the Limitation Act has been filed seeking condonation of delay in filing the appeal.

2. In the said application, it has been contended that the ex-parte decree was passed by the trial court on 13.07.2005, for which, information was not given to him nor the counsel informed him about the same. He came to know about the said ex-parte decree dated 13.07.2005 on 23.03.2007 when in pursuance of the execution launched by the plaintiff the process server came to him. As the application under Order 9, Rule 13 CPC was barred by time, the application under Section 5 of the Limitation Act was also moved. It was then stated in the application that the said application under Order 9, Rule 13 CPC was dismissed by the trial court on 19.04.2010.
